In-Pipe Robot

This company develops next-generation pipeline inspection robots capable of navigating challenging infrastructure like 90-degree bends and drop-offs. The robots utilize multi-sensor technology for profilometry, ovality measurement, and precise XYZ localization to generate digital twins of pipe conditions. This service improves inspection efficiency, aids compliance with ESG goals, and optimizes maintenance costs for aging wastewater systems.

Problem

Aging wastewater infrastructure suffers from inaccurate documentation, infiltrations, and unpredictable conditions, leading to overflows and pollution. Traditional inspection methods struggle to access challenging pipe geometries, resulting in incomplete assessments and costly maintenance.

Solution

In-Pipe Robot provides a robotic solution for wastewater pipeline inspection, overcoming the limitations of conventional CCTV crawlers. The robot's maneuverability allows it to navigate 90-degree bends, drop-offs, and pipes with sludge, while multi-sensor technology enables precise XYZ mapping, ovality measurement, and video inspection. This approach delivers a comprehensive digital twin of the pipeline, identifying defects and enabling proactive maintenance to optimize costs and improve efficiency.

Target Audience

The primary target audience includes municipalities, wastewater treatment facilities, and engineering firms responsible for maintaining and inspecting wastewater infrastructure.

Features

  • Extreme maneuverability for navigating challenging pipe conditions, including 90° bends and drop-offs.
  • Multi-sensor inspection capabilities, including profilometry, ovality measurement, and XYZ localization.
  • Lightweight and portable design compatible with existing inspection trucks.
  • Digital twin creation for precise pipeline representation with attached defect data.
  • Ability to operate in pipes with up to 25% sludge.
